Investigation Reveals Alleged Involvement in Detective's Death

A major investigation into the death of a prominent South African detective has brought new evidence to light regarding the potential involvement of South African special forces in his killing. Detective Frans Mathipa was fatally shot while driving, and recently disclosed prosecution documentation provides critical details about the allegations against those accused of the crime.

The case represents one of the most significant law enforcement controversies in recent South African history, raising serious questions about accountability within the country's security apparatus. The investigation has attracted international attention, with major news organizations gaining access to confidential prosecution materials that detail the charges against eight individuals allegedly involved in the incident.

Details of the Shooting Incident

Frans Mathipa met his death in circumstances that immediately sparked suspicion and concern within law enforcement circles. The detective was ambushed while operating his vehicle, an attack that appeared coordinated and deliberate rather than opportunistic. The nature of the incident and the evidence subsequently gathered pointed toward involvement by individuals with specialized training and tactical expertise.

The prosecution's case against the eight accused individuals includes substantial evidence linking them to the crime scene, communications records, and witness testimonies. Each defendant faces serious charges related to their alleged role in planning, executing, or covering up the operation. The complexity of the case reflects the sophisticated nature of the alleged crime and the challenges involved in investigating potential misconduct within elite military units.

Prosecution Case Against Accused Individuals

The prosecution has constructed a detailed narrative based on months of investigation and evidence gathering. Documentation released to media outlets outlines the specific charges, the timeline of events, and the evidence supporting each allegation. The eight accused men are said to have been part of specialized military units, lending credibility to theories that the operation was carried out by individuals with advanced training.

Investigators recovered forensic evidence from the scene, including ballistic data, vehicle tracking information, and digital communications. Witness accounts from individuals present in the vicinity of the shooting provided corroborating testimony about the nature of the attack and the direction from which shots were fired. The prosecution has meticulously documented the chain of custody for all physical evidence presented in court proceedings.
